>>>>> I'm trying to get a handle on the current state of the async messenger's
>>>>> RDMA transport in Luminous, and I've noticed that the information
>>>>> available is a little bit sparse (I've found
>>>>> https://community.mellanox.com/docs/DOC-2693 and
>>>>> https://community.mellanox.com/docs/DOC-2721, which are a great start
>>>>> but don't look very complete). So I'm kicking off this thread that might
>>>>> hopefully bring interested parties and developers together.
>>>>>
>>>>> Could someone in the know please confirm that the following assumptions
>>>>> of mine are accurate:
>>>>>
>>>>> - RDMA support for the async messenger is available in Luminous.
>>>>
>>>> to be precious, rdma in luminous is available but lack of memory
>>>> control when under pressure. it would be ok to run for test purpose.

>>>>> - You enable it globally by setting ms_type to "async+rdma", and by
>>>>> setting appropriate values for the various ms_async_rdma* options (most
>>>>> importantly, ms_async_rdma_device_name).
>>>>>
>>>>> - You can also set RDMA messaging just for the public or cluster
>>>>> network, via ms_public_type and ms_cluster_type.
>>>>>
>>>>> - Users have to make a global async+rdma vs. async+posix decision on
>>>>> either network. For example, if either ms_type or ms_public_type is
>>>>> configured to async+rdma on cluster nodes, then a client configured with
>>>>> ms_type = async+posix can't communicate.
>>>>>
>>>>> Based on those assumptions, I have the following questions:
>>>>>
>>>>> - What is the current state of RDMA support in kernel libceph? In other
>>>>> words, is there currently a way to map RBDs, or mount CephFS, if a Ceph
>>>>> cluster uses RDMA messaging?
>>>>
>>>> no planning on kernel side so far. rbd-nbd, cephfs-fuse should be supported now.
